What are the responsibilities and job description for the Blood Specimen Collector - Orlando position at Labcorp?
About the Role:
This Phlebotomist position at Labcorp offers an exciting opportunity for individuals who enjoy working in a dynamic environment, interacting with patients, and developing their skills in phlebotomy. As a Phlebotomist, you will collect blood specimens from patients for laboratory testing and participate in ongoing training and education to enhance your phlebotomy skills and knowledge.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collect blood specimens from patients via venipuncture and capillary techniques
- Prepare specimens for transportation to the laboratory for analysis
- Maintain accurate records of patient information and specimen data
- Provide exceptional customer service to patients and colleagues
- Participate in ongoing training and education to enhance phlebotomy skills and knowledge
Requirements:
- High school diploma or equivalent required; phlebotomy certification preferred
- Previous experience in phlebotomy or a related field; willingness to learn and adapt to new situations
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ills; ability to work effectively in a team environment
- Ability to lift and move equipment as needed; maintain a safe and clean work environment
- Flexibility to work a variety of shifts, including weekends and holidays, as needed
